CHAPTER TEN I picked it up. The file was thick. Heavy in a way that had nothing to do with its actual weight. My father's name on the cover in plain black letters like it was just another document in just another corridor. Like it was ordinary. Like my hands weren't shaking. I opened it. The first page was a photograph. My father. Younger than I remembered him…or maybe just less tired. Standing somewhere I didn't recognise with a man I didn't know, both of them looking at something outside the frame. My father was smiling…not the careful smile he wore when he was performing normalcy for my benefit. A real one. The kind I hadn't seen since I was small enough to believe everything was fine.
